Breithorn is located at the border between Italy and Switzerland and is considered as the most easily climbed 4,000m alpine peak. There is a cable car that reaches very close to nearby summit Kleine Matterhorn. If you want some challenge you can start from the valley (Zermatt).

Ascent: From Zermatt train station follow the ski slopes till Kleine Matterhorn. You can also take the cable car from Zermatt to skip this part. From Kleine Matterhorn follow the long glacier traverse towards Breithorn. The last part becomes steep (up to 35 degree), then continue on the West summit ridge to the peak. Even though it's a technically easy tour, the altitude and weather conditions must not be underestimated. 

Descent: Same as ascent.
